In Co-Active Coaching, there’s a context so simple it’s easy to gloss over—and so powerful it can quietly transform everything. It’s called Forward and Deepen.

At first glance, it might sound like a tidy tagline. “Help the client take action, and learn something from it. Got it.”

But if we stop there, we miss the real magic. Because Forward and Deepen isn’t just a coaching method—it’s the heartbeat of transformation.

It’s the place where coaching moves from performance to presence, from transactional to transformational. It’s the rhythm that turns a series of check-ins into a sacred space of becoming.
